(Hamilton, NY – Feb. 2015) The Mentoring Program enjoyed an art class at the Hamilton Center for the Arts for their February group activity.  Kathy Herold led the mentees through an instruction of tracing shapes and mixing paint colors to create a paint collage.  The mentees also had the opportunity to browse the Broad Street Gallery around the corner, finding inspiration in their many works of art. 

Community Actions Mentoring Program serves youth from all over Madison County and we strategically plan our activities throughout the county whenever possible. Some of our upcoming activities are our annual Community Action Literacy Event, a field trip to the Museum of Science and Technology as well as a Flashlight Safari at the Rosamond Gifford Zoo. This is in addition to the one on one mentoring that each youth receives every week with their mentor.

The following funders make Community Action’s Mentoring Program possible: Department of Social Services, Madison County Youth Bureau, OPWDD, United Way of Greater Oneida and many other contributions throughout Madison County.
